Forge Campus Honored with Company of the Year Award at EDCC’s 2025 EDIE Awards
Pueblo, CO — October 28, 2025 — The Economic Development Council of Colorado (EDCC) presented the Company of the Year Award to Forge Campus during its annual Drive|Lead|Succeed Conference in Pueblo. The EDIE Awards recognize excellence in economic development and celebrate leaders and communities shaping Colorado’s economic future.
Forge Campus was recognized for its transformative impact on both the local economy and community. The company completed a major industrial revitalization, investing over $11 million to convert a largely vacant former manufacturing facility into a thriving collaborative ecosystem for advanced industry. This project significantly increased tenant occupancy from 15% to 73%, attracting more than 50 diverse technology businesses and generating a substantial economic surge.
Beyond physical redevelopment, Forge Campus provides innovative support for growing businesses, offering flexible lease structures and dedicated staff who assist tenants with capital, workforce, and other operational needs. Their approach ensures that early-stage companies can scale sustainably, strengthening the region’s economic foundation.
Forge Campus is also deeply engaged in community and industry initiatives, hosting public events such as free concerts and weekly toddler story times, while actively participating in economic and legislative organizations. Their leadership exemplifies a commitment to both economic growth and civic responsibility, serving as a model for business-driven community impact across Colorado.
